ARM926处理器位宽揭秘:位数的定义与影响
ARM926作为ARM架构中的一种处理器核心,其位宽是衡量其性能和功能的关键指标之一。那么,ARM926究竟是多少位的?它又对处理器的性能有何影响?以下是关于ARM926位宽的三个常见问题及其解答。
问题一:ARM926处理器是多少位的?
ARM926处理器是32位的。这意味着它的中央处理单元(CPU)能够处理32位的数据宽度。在ARM架构中,32位处理器能够处理的数据量更大,执行效率更高,同时也意味着它可以访问更多的内存地址。
问题二:ARM926的32位意味着什么?
ARM926的32位表示它能够一次处理32位的数据,即4个字节。这种位宽使得ARM926在处理多字节数据时更为高效。例如,在进行浮点运算或者处理大型数据结构时,32位处理器能够提供更好的性能。32位地址空间允许ARM926访问高达4GB的物理内存,这对于需要大量内存的应用程序来说是一个重要的优势。
问题三:ARM926的位宽对其性能有何影响?
ARM926的32位位宽对其性能有着显著的影响。它能够提供更高的数据吞吐量,使得数据处理更加迅速。32位处理器的指令集设计更为复杂,可以执行更多的指令类型,从而提高了处理器的整体性能。32位位宽还意味着ARM926能够更有效地使用内存,减少内存访问的延迟,这对于需要大量内存访问的应用程序尤其重要。
问题四:ARM926的位宽与其他ARM处理器相比有何不同?
与其他ARM处理器相比,ARM926的32位位宽是典型的ARM架构特性。虽然ARM架构中也有16位和64位的处理器,但ARM926作为32位处理器,其设计在性能和成本之间取得了较好的平衡。例如,ARM Cortex-A系列处理器中的A7和A15等,虽然同样是32位,但它们在设计上更加注重性能和能效比,而ARM926则更注重成本和功耗控制。